HBO – The Naval Technical Institute, in collaboration with the Hoa Binh provincial Party Committee’s Information and Education Board, held an event to disseminate information about Vietnam’s sea and islands and attract human resources for building a modern navy at Hoang Van Thu High School for Gifted Students.
At the event, the
institute’s officers briefed the school’s teachers and students on Vietnam’s
current sea and island situation as well as the Party and State’s stance,
policies and measures to solve the East Sea issue. Moreover, they were
also offered a chance to learn about the institute’s formation and development
process.

The event contributed
to educating participants on the revolutionary tradition and patriotism, and
inspiring them to the love for national sea and islands, thus creating a
motivation to improve their responsibility of safeguarding the border and
islands and building a strong and prosperous nation.
It also helped orient
students in choosing their future occupation, thus contributing to supplementing
human resources for building a modern and regular navy.
